I think it's engine knock (Bad Thing), it only happens when the engine's warm and when I get on the pedal. I've got my cam advanced three degrees, timing is adjusted back to compensate. I'm running 89 octane gas in there.

Any clues as how to fix my rattle?

can you tell if its a top end noise or a bottom end knock? Try running the fuel injector cleaner through it and maybe some octane booster and see if that helps. You might be running a little lean due to your timing adjustment.

If I were you I would bump up the pressure a few psi and adjust the valves.
Don't you have a regrind? I think your clearences should be a little differant than stock.
Oh and adjust the valves when the car is bone cold, like after sitting overnite.

Mine was also knocking some when i floored the pedal at low rpms. (worst in 5th gear going real slow and then flooring it). I changed my injectors, poored some injector/valve/engine cleaner in the tank and changed to a higher octane (currently trying out a gas called "V-power" from Shell). Now it's as good as gone along with a better mpg and it starts much better.

When I adjusted my cam timing, I made sure to back the distributor off so that it was at 15 degrees BTDC, where it should be. I can back it off further if needed.

Lemme crack open the valve cover and adjust the valves, if that doesn't do it, then I'll retard the distributor a few degrees.
